Through the help and generosity of our partners, Okoa Refuge’s Christian ministry in East Africa has expanded across Uganda and neighboring nations, including Rwanda, Kenya, the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C), South Sudan, Sudan, Chad, Zanzibar, and the Central African Republic. In each country, this Christ-centered work focuses on caring for vulnerable children, strengthening families, and supporting local churches. Our locations include a residential child rescue center, a full-service hospital, gender-based violence shelters, community empowerment centers, churches, and Bible schools.

As a Christian ministry in Uganda and across East Africa, we intentionally plant and build where there is the most need and the greatest potential for life-changing, Gospel-driven impact. We also have 8 missionaries serving in undisclosed locations and 2 Tebow Okoa Philippi campuses in Masaka and Lwengo that provide safe housing, discipleship, and vocational training for survivors of exploitation as part of our broader East Africa missions work.

What began as a dream to care for a few vulnerable children became fuel to help bring transformation and stabilization to entire communities in partnership with the local Church. In all things, Okoa encourages indigenous autonomy. That’s simply a fancy way of saying that we recognize we don’t know everything or have all the answers. So we prioritize humility in meeting people where they are, to solve problems that they identify, with solutions they suggest. This approach keeps our Christian ministry in East Africa rooted in local wisdom, led by local leaders, and focused on sustainable, community-owned change that glorifies God.
